Mwepụta nke InterSystems IRIS 2019.1

N'etiti March pụta ụdị ọhụrụ nke InterSystems IRIS 2019.1 data ikpo okwu

Anyị na-ewetara gị ndepụta mgbanwe na Russian. Enwere ike ịchọta ndepụta mgbanwe na ndepụta nkwalite na Bekee na njikọ.

Mmelite na InterSystems Cloud Manager

InterSystems Cloud Manager bụ ihe bara uru maka ibuga nrụnye InterSystems IRIS n'igwe ojii. Na mwepụta 2019.1 atụmatụ ndị a pụtara na ICM:

Asụsụ ndị ahịa

Ntọhapụ a gụnyere modul ọhụrụ maka ịrụ ọrụ na InterSystems IRIS:

Emelitere scalability na njikwa ụyọkọ kesaa

Otu ụyọkọ nkesa nke InterSystems IRIS na-ekesa data yana cache gafee ọtụtụ sava, na-enye mgbanwe mgbanwe, ọnụ ahịa scalability maka ịjụ ajụjụ na ịgbakwunye data. Ntọhapụ a gụnyere nkwalite ndị a:

  • Nkwado maka edemede SQL ndị ọzọ. Enwere ike ịgbakwunye ọnụ ọnụ na ụyọkọ n'oge ọ bụla, n'agbanyeghị schema nchekwa data na igodo eji. Mgbe agbakwunyere ọnụ, data ahụ nwere ike ịhazigharị (anọghị n'ịntanetị). Nkọwa ndị ọzọ -"Ndozigharị data ehichapụrụ n'ofe sava data Shard agbakwunyere".
  • Ibe ọhụrụ nwere ntụle na nhazi nke ụyọkọ apụtala na Portal Management.
  • API ọhụrụ maka imepụta nkwado ụyọkọ na-agbanwe agbanwe. Nkọwa ndị ọzọ -"Ndabere ahaziri ahazi na weghachite nke ụyọkọ Sharded".
  • A na-ahazikwa akụrụngwa Java ọhụrụ maka nbudata data buru ibu maka iji ụyọkọ rụọ ọrụ.

Nkwalite na SQL

Ntọhapụ a gụnyere mmụba dị ịrịba ama na arụmọrụ yana ịdị mfe nke iji SQL.

  • Na-akpakọrịta nke ajụjụ dabara adaba. Nkọwa ndị ọzọ -"Nhazi ajụjụ ọnụ n'obosara sistemụ".
  • Iwu TUNE TABLE ọhụrụ maka ịmegharị tebụl site na interface SQL. Nkọwa ndị ọzọ -"TUNE TABLE".
  • Nkwalite na SQL Shell, nke na-enye gị ohere ịlele schemas, tebụl, na echiche akọwapụtara ma ọ bụ dị na mpaghara ugbu a. Nkọwa ndị ọzọ -"Iji SQL Shell Interface".
  • Nlele atụmatụ ajụjụ ugbu a na-egosi atumatu subplane nke atụmatụ agwakọta maka myirịta na ajụjụ ụyọkọ.
  • Enwere ike itinye nhọrọ ugbu a na ahụ ajụjụ ka ịkagbu ntọala sistemụ SQL maka ajụjụ ahụ. Nkọwa ndị ọzọ -"Nhọrọ ikwu".
  • InterSystems gụnyere nkwalite SQL dị iche iche nke ngwa anaghị ahụ ya na mwepụta ọ bụla. Na 2019.1, ọkachasị ọtụtụ nkwalite ndị dị otú ahụ agbakwunyere na njikarịcha ajụjụ na onye na-emepụta koodu. Yana yana ntukota akpaaka nke ajụjụ onye ọrụ, nke a kwesịrị imeziwanye arụmọrụ nke ngwa site na iji InterSystems IRIS SQL.

Mmelite na nyocha

  • Ikike ịtọ ụbọchị elele na ọgụgụ isi azụmaahịa. Dịka ọmụmaatụ, gosi ụbọchị nke a maara naanị afọ ma ọ bụ afọ na ọnwa. Nkọwa ndị ọzọ -"Ụbọchị elebara anya".
  • Ihe owuwu %SQLRESTRICT ọhụrụ maka nzacha data site na SQL n'ime ajụjụ MDX.

Nkwalite na ikike ntinye

Ntọhapụ a nwere ọtụtụ ndozi na-eme ka ọ dị mfe ịhazi na dozie nsogbu na ngwaahịa:

  • Chọọ wee lelee ụzọ niile ozi nwere ike isi na ngwaahịa. Nkọwa ndị ọzọ -"Na-elele maapụ interface".
  • Ịchọta ebe akụrụngwa ngwaahịa na-ezo aka akụkụ ngwaahịa ndị ọzọ. Nkọwa ndị ọzọ -"Ịchọta ntụaka ihu".
  • Nnwale mgbanwe data. Na dialog ule, ị nwere ike ugbu a ịtọ ụkpụrụ maka aux, onodu na nhazi ihe, dị ka a ga-asị na a na-akpọ mgbanwe ahụ na ihe ndị a malitere. GỤKWUO "Iji ibe ule mgbanwe mgbanwe".
  • DTL nchịkọta akụkọ. Omume ọhụrụ - ngbanwe/ikpe. Ohere omume otu и tinye nkọwa ka mgbanwe.
  • Ugbu a ị nwere ike izipu ozi na iwu ma hụ nsonaazụ nke igbu egbu na-enweghị ịgba ọsọ ozi n'ofe ngwaahịa niile. Nkọwa ndị ọzọ -"Nleba Iwu Ntugharị".
  • Ikike ibudata ozi sitere na ihe nlere ozi na kọmputa mpaghara gị. Nkọwa ndị ọzọ -"Na-ebupụ ozi".
  • Ikike ibudata mmemme log na kọmputa mpaghara gị. Nkọwa ndị ọzọ -"Okwu mmalite na ibe ndekọ ihe omume".
  • Na Editor Rule, ị nwere ike tinye nkọwa na iwu wee mepee ma dezie mgbanwe ndị a na-eji na iwu ị na-edezi.
  • Ntọala echere Queue Chere ugbu a na-akọwapụta oge mgbe ozi gachara n'ahịrị ihe ngwaahịa ma ọ bụ ozi nọ n'ọrụ ga-ewepụta ọkwa. Na mbụ, oge nkwụsị a na-etinyere naanị na ozi na kwụ n'ahịrị ihe mmepụta. Nkọwa ndị ọzọ -"Njikere chere kwụ n'ahịrị".
  • Na-amachibido ịnweta "Ntọala ndabara sistemu". Ndị nchịkwa nwere ike hazie ndị ọrụ ka ha dezie, lelee ma ọ bụ hichapụ ntọala ndabara. Nkọwa ndị ọzọ -"Nchekwa maka Ntọala ndabara Sistemu".
  • Ike mbupụ ngwaahịa na kọmputa mpaghara. Nkọwa ndị ọzọ -"Mbupụ mmepụta".
  • Enwere ike ibugharị ngwaahịa sitere na kọmpụta mpaghara. Nkọwa ndị ọzọ -"Ịmepụta mmepụta na sistemụ ebumnuche".
  • Mgbasawanye igodo na ibe ntọala ngwaahịa. E tinyela njikọ na ibe edokọbara na ibe Ntọala ngwaahịa ka imepe ihe ndị metụtara ngwa ngwa na mpio dị iche. Na Queue taabụ, ịpị nọmba ozi ga-emepe akara ahụ. Na taabụ ozi, ịpị nọmba nnọkọ ga-emepe akara ahụ. Na usoro taabụ, ịpị ozi nọmba ga-emepe trace, na ịpị usoro nọmba ga-emepe a window na usoro nkọwa.
  • Nhọrọ ọhụrụ dị na Ọkachamara Ngwaahịa Ngwaahịa Azụmahịa. Ndị ọrụ nwere ike kenye ndabara sistemụ na-akpaghị aka ma ọ bụrụ na ahapụghị oghere ma tọọ prefix ngwugwu iji mepụta iwu ngagharị. Nkọwa ndị ọzọ -"Nhọrọ Ọkachamara".

Sistemu arụmọrụ na ike

  • Mmụba dị ịrịba ama na nkwalite arụmọrụ, karịsịa maka nnukwu usoro NUMA. Nkwalite ndị a gụnyere mgbanwe scalability na mkpokọta ọnụ ọgụgụ yana njikwa nchekwa zuru ụwa ọnụ, nkwalite arụmọrụ na maapụ ọkwa ọkwa ndebanye aha nke ụwa, yana nkwalite ndị ọzọ iji zere ụzọ mgbochi ntụaka. Iji mee ka nkwalite ndị a kwe omume, emeela mgbanwe na sistemụ yana ọnụ ọgụgụ ojiji ebe nchekwa akọwara na ya ndetu maka ntọhapụ a. Nkwalite ndị a na-abawanye ebe nchekwa ekenyere maka metadata nchekwa ụwa site na 64 bytes kwa ihe nchekwa na sistemụ Intel yana site na 128 bytes na ike IBM. Dịka ọmụmaatụ, maka ihe nkpuchi ngọngọ 8K, mmụba ga-abụ 0,75% maka sistemụ Intel. Nkwalite ndị a butere obere mgbanwe na ngosipụta nke ọnụ ọgụgụ na akụrụngwa yana Portal Management.
  • Isi njikwa mmekọrịta mmekọrịta (KMIP). Malite na ntọhapụ a, InterSystems IRIS nwere ike ịbụ onye ahịa nke sava njikwa igodo ụlọ ọrụ. KMIP, ọkọlọtọ OASIS, na-eweta ike njikwa igodo etiti. Ị nwere ike iji igodo nkesa KMIP iji zoo ma nchekwa data yana ihe nkeonwe. A na-enweta igodo sava KMIP n'otu ụzọ ahụ igodo echekwara na faịlụ, dịka ọmụmaatụ maka izoro faịlụ ndekọ. InterSystems IRIS na-akwado iṅomi igodo site na sava KMIP gaa na faịlụ mpaghara iji mepụta nkwado ndabere na mpaghara. Nkọwa ndị ọzọ -"Ijikwa igodo njikwa mmekọ ọnụ (KMIP)»
  • Ọhụụ DataMove ọhụrụ maka ịnyefe data site na otu nchekwa data gaa na nke ọzọ, ebe n'otu oge na-agbanwe ntọala ngosi zuru ụwa ọnụ. Nkọwa ndị ọzọ -"Iji DataMove na InterSystems IRIS".
  • Nkwado maka eriri ogologo karịa 3'641'144 n'ime ihe JSON.
  • Nkwado maka ijikọ IRIS Studio na Caché na Mgbakọ.
  • Nkwado maka SPNEGO (Microsoft Integrated Windows Authentication) protocol maka njikọ HTTP. %Net.HttpRequest nwere ike ugbu a iji nyocha Windows n'elu HTTP 1.1 iji jikọọ na sava echekwara. Ndị ọrụ na-enye nzere nnweta, ma ọ bụ %Net.HttpRequest ga-agbalị iji ọnọdụ dị ugbu a. Atụmatụ nyocha akwadoro bụ Negotiate (Kerberos & NTLM), NTLM na Basic. Nkọwa ndị ọzọ -"Na-enye nyocha".
  • Ndekọ osisi emelitere yana arụmọrụ I/O anaghị arụkọ ọrụ.

Maka ndị ọrụ nwere nkwado, mwepụta 2019.1 dị maka nbudata na ngalaba Nkesa Ọnlaịnụ nke webụsaịtị wrc.intersystems.com.

Onye ọ bụla nwere ike ịnwale ụdị ọhụrụ ahụ site na ịwụnye akpa nwere mbipụta Community, nke dị na dockerhub.com.

isi: www.habr.com

Tinye a comment